Prewash Indicator pilot light (7) By selecting this option the machine performs a prewash cycle before the main wash phase. The washing time will be prolonged. This option is recommended for heavily soiled laundry. Super Quick Short cycle for lightly soiled items or for laundry which needs only freshening up. We recommend you to reduce the fabrics loading. Problem Possible cause/Solution The water tap is closed (the button 5 red light blinks). • Open the water tap. The inlet hose is squashed or kinked (the button 5 red light blinks). • Check the inlet hose connection. The filter in the inlet hose or the inlet valve filter are blocked (the button 5 red The machine does not fill: light blinks). • Clean the water inlet filters. Problem Possible cause/Solution The programme is still running. • Wait the end of washing cycle. The door lock has not been released. The door will not open: • Wait a few minutes before opening the door. There is water in the drum. • Select drain or spin programme to empty out the water. The transit bolts and packing have not been removed. • Check the correct installation of the appliance. The support feet have not been adjusted • Check the correct levelling of the appliance.
